Secretions
Substances produced and released by cells or glands in the body, such as saliva, mucus, or sweat.
Rectal Temperature
A method of measuring body temperature by inserting a thermometer into the rectum, considered quite accurate.
Pulmonary Artery
The large artery that carries deoxygenated blood from the heart to the lungs for oxygenation.
Vital Signs
Measurements of the body's basic functions, including temperature, blood pressure, pulse, and respiratory rate.
